Complete Buyer's Guide: How to Choose a Chicken Seasoning

1. Flavor Profile: What Are You Actually Craving?

This is the most important question. Do you want classic savory herbs (like Lawry’s), authentic rotisserie taste (McCormick Culinary), a sweet and spicy BBQ kick (Kosmos Q), or something bright and citrusy (Weber)? Each blend creates a completely different meal experience. Think about the dishes you make most often.

2. Versatility: Is It a One-Trick Pony?

The best chicken seasonings often become your go-to for other foods. Check if the blend works on pork, beef, seafood, or even vegetables. A seasoning like Montreal Chicken or Dan-O’s is incredibly versatile, while a specialized rotisserie blend is more focused. If you have limited pantry space, versatility is king.

3. Salt Content & Control

This is a major point of difference. Some blends (like many rotisserie seasonings) are quite salty and are designed to be the sole seasoning. Others, like Dan-O’s, are deliberately lower in salt, giving you more control. If you’re seasoning a brine or a marinade with other salty ingredients, a lower-salt rub is a smarter choice.

4. Texture & Application

Notice the ‘Item Form’ in the product details. A fine powder (like Chef Merito) creates a smooth crust and blends into marinades well. A coarse granule or ground blend (like Montreal Chicken) adds visual texture and a more robust bite. Consider how you like your finished chicken to look and feel.

5. Container Size & Value

Are you feeding a family every week or just seasoning the occasional meal? Large 20+ oz containers (like Lawry’s or McCormick Culinary) offer tremendous value per ounce but require storage space. Smaller 5-10 oz bottles (Perfect Pinch, Just Spices) are great for trying new flavors or for smaller households. Calculate cost per use, not just sticker price.

6. Special Dietary Needs

Always check the ‘Specialty’ tags. Many blends are now Kosher, Gluten-Free, Vegan, or have No MSG Added. If you have specific dietary preferences or restrictions, this will quickly narrow your choices to the blends that fit your lifestyle without sacrificing flavor.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What's the difference between a 'seasoning' and a 'dry rub'?

In practice, the terms are often used interchangeably, but there’s a subtle distinction. A seasoning is typically a blend you’d shake on just before or during cooking. A dry rub often implies a thicker application, sometimes with sugar or larger spices, that forms a crust or ‘bark’ during longer, slower cooking like smoking or BBQ. Many products, like Kosmos Q Hot Dirty Bird, are designed to perform brilliantly as both.

2. Should I season chicken before or after cooking?

Always before! For the deepest flavor, season your chicken at least 15-20 minutes before cooking (or even overnight for a dry brine effect). This allows the salt and seasonings to penetrate the meat. Adding seasoning only after cooking leaves the flavor sitting on the surface. The only exception is a final light sprinkle of a fresh herb or flaky salt for garnish after it’s rested.

3. Can I use these seasonings on skinless chicken breasts?

Absolutely. They work wonderfully. The key is to ensure the meat has some moisture. Pat the chicken dry, then apply a light coating of oil (olive, avocado) before adding the seasoning. This helps the spices adhere and promotes browning. Blends with some sugar (like Kosmos Q) will caramelize beautifully on skinless meat in a hot pan or on the grill.

4. How long will a large container of seasoning stay fresh?

Properly stored in a cool, dark, dry place (not right next to the stove!), most high-quality dried seasoning blends will maintain good flavor for 1-2 years. The primary enemies are heat, light, and moisture. You’ll notice the aroma fading before the flavor becomes ‘bad.’ Buying a large container is a great value if you use it regularly within that timeframe.
